When someone says they are going to “throw their hat in the ring”, this means that they are going to join a competition, contest, or election against other people. This idiom originated from boxing. Je vous tire mon chapeau, Dr ... malta cartina italiaWeb28 sep. 2024 · 1 Answer Sorted by: 8 It's "hats" because it's implied that there are multiple hats involved. Hats off to Susan for doing such a great job. This is an invitation for everyone (except Susan) to take their (figurative) hats off to congratulate Susan on her hard work.
